Food Logging Doubles Weight Loss: Dr. Elizabeth Sharp Edens on the 2008 NIH Trial
Dr. Elizabeth Sharp Edens, MD breaks down the landmark Hollis et al. 2008 trial (Weight Loss Maintenance, 1,700 adults, American Journal of Preventive Medicine): patients who logged food six or more days a week lost about twice as much weight as those who logged once or less. Why frequency beats method, why the effect is amplified on GLP-1s, and why ongoing logging works.
